ABSTRACT:
A method of operating an ad hoc network comprising a plurality of devices (11-16). Each device includes communication means for communicating with other ones of the plurality of devices when they are in range. The method involves storing on each device one or more nodal policies (1-6) which specify rules for determining how a device should behave in response to various prevailing circumstances and controlling each device to operate in accordance with one or more of the stored nodal policies. Additionally, each device stores a fitness parameter and adjusts the value of the fitness parameter in dependence upon the level of activity of the device (in particular, activity which is consistent with its stored policies). Additionally, each device monitors the value of its stored fitness parameter and the activity of its communication means and transmits (46, 48, 49), to other ones of the devices which are in range (13, 15, 16) one or more of its stored nodal policies (5) in the event that its fitness parameter exceeds a threshold of value and its communication means is not required for other purposes.
